Installation
When you are planning to install an electric fireplaces wall mount wall fireplace there are a variety of factors to consider. First, you'll have to consider what type of installation you'd like - recessed or mounted? Both options will work based on the style you're looking for. A recessed model requires you to frame out space in the wall, while a wall-mounted electric fire can be set to sit in a flush position to give the wall an elegant finish.
It's important to ensure that the place you choose for your wall-mounted electric fire is close enough to a plug socket that it allows the power cable to reach. You may also wish to move the plug socket closer to the fireplace to create a streamlined finish, avoiding having any unsightly cables showing.
It's time to gather the tools. If you have the proper tools, installing a wall-mounted fire is easy and can be completed in about 30 minutes. It is essential to employ a spirit-level to ensure that the brackets for mounting are positioned correctly against the wall. You will also require a screwdriver and the drill. A ladder or scaffolding is required to reach the most difficult areas of the room.
You'll then need to measure the width and height of the wall mounting area the wall in order to determine the size fireplace frame you will require. You can purchase a fireplace wall set that comes with everything you need to construct the frame. Alternatively, you can use blocks to construct a custom wall mounted fire place to mount the fireplace.
It's a good idea test the fireplace prior to when you start drilling into your wall to make sure that it works properly. Plug it in and play with the lights and heat to ensure everything is working before beginning the actual installation process. Once the framing is complete then you can join the fireplace to the brackets for mounting and hang the glass front.
Safety
Electric fireplaces offer the same ambience as traditional fires but without the dangers of sparks or real flames. However, you must take the necessary safety precautions when using these kinds of heaters at home. Keep all objects from the heat, including your fingers. Also, make sure that the fireplace well-ventilated to prevent it from overheating. Also, make sure to disconnect the unit when it is not being used.
Electric fireplaces do not create flames. Instead, they utilize LED lights, video images or mist. This means that it does not create the intense heat that could alter the appearance of a metal or wood mantel ledge or burn flammable wall coverings, fabrics and furnishings. This fact is a major reason why many people choose electric fireplaces over their traditional counterparts to be used in their homes.
The heat generated by an electric fireplace that is mounted on a wall can be warm and released from the front. It is important to think about the location of the heating vents on the fireplace before buying it. It is recommended that you have a 3 ft space between the heat vent of the fireplace and any combustible furniture or walls within your house.
It is also crucial to note that not all electric fireplaces provide the same amount of heat. Make sure you compare the BTU's for each model prior to making a purchase. The more BTU's, the more room will be heated.
Take a look at the security features of an electric fireplace that is mounted on the wall. Look for a model that is certified by the CSA for electrical safety. It also has an automatic shut-off and thermal overload protection. This will lower the chance of a short-circuit in the electrical circuit or fire danger.
The regular inspection of the fireplace for wear and signs of wear is crucial. Keep the fireplace free of any combustible materials and avoid placing drapes or furniture on top. Also, ensure that it isn't connected to an electrical source that is sharing space with other appliances and equipment to prevent overloading the outlet.
